WebOct 30, 2024 · Traditionally woven from rice straw, tatami are 910 mm by 1,820 mm mats that people sit or sleep on to make resting on the floor more comfortable. Meanwhile, a traditional Japanese-style tatami room or better known as 和室 (washitsu, “Japanese-style room”) is a space that features tatami mats as its flooring element. Tatami (畳) are traditional straw mats used as flooring in all kinds of buildings across Japan. The mats are made up of three parts, a core, a woven covering and a fabric edge, and while they were originally made by hand, the majority are now machine-made.
